Strawberry Ingredients:
- 1 pound of strawberries cleaned & quartered
- 3 tablespoons of granulated sugar
- 1/4 teaspoon of fine sea salt
Shortcake Ingredients:
- 2 cups of all purpose flour
- 4 tablespoons of granulated sugar, divided
- 1 tablespoon of baking powder
- 3/4 teaspoon of fine sea salt
- 6 tablespoons of cold cubed unsalted butter
- 1 cup of heavy cream plus 1 1/2 tablespoons divided
Toppings:
- Whipped cream
- Sea salt for sprinkling
Utensils:
- 2 mixing bowls (one to store in fridge)
- Whisk
- Brush
- Baking sheet/parchment paper
- Knife to cut squares
- Measuring cups/spoons
Directions:
- Marinate the strawberries with the sugar and sea salt (recommend doing a day before rather than a quick marinade)
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ees
- In a large bowl whisk together the flour, 3 tablespoons of sugar, baking powder, and salt.
- Add the cubed butter, use your fingers cut the mixture into pea size pieces
- Add 1 cup of heavy cream & mix to combine
- Transfer the mixture to a clean work area and pat into a rectangle (about 3/4 inch thick)
- Cut into 8 squares or circles (whatever you are feeling)
- Brush the tops with the remaining 1 1/2 tablespoons of heavy cream
- Sprinkle with the remaining sugar
- Bake for 20 minutes until they are cooked through/golden on top
- Cool the shortcakes & serve
